Output 75fa727d3acddeecaf36418ddbd9c126bbb43d510bbb72139e4f2eb948dceb35:5

value
45598797
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9ccaa5304b6a51d91f4005a42d84dd6d51d78f88 OP_EQUAL
address
3Fz46WVn6DWTyDe8wveyCyaMj3vfw87VWR
transaction
75fa727d3acddeecaf36418ddbd9c126bbb43d510bbb72139e4f2eb948dceb35
confirmations
200835
spent
true